Найти в Дзене

Оптимизация производительности OBS🎦: Как улучшить стрим и запись

Оглавление

OBS (Open Broadcaster Software) — это мощное и бесплатное программное обеспечение для записи и стриминга, однако для достижения наилучших результатов требуется правильно настроить производительность. Иногда пользователи сталкиваются с проблемами, такими как низкий FPS, размытое изображение, прерывания трансляции или отставание звука. В этой статье мы разберем основные способы оптимизации производительности OBS, чтобы ваши стримы и записи были плавными и высокого качества.

1. Настройка видеокодека и качества стрима

OBS использует видеокодеки для кодирования видео в реальном времени. Наиболее популярными являются x264 и NVENC. Правильный выбор кодека и настройка битрейта существенно влияет на качество и плавность стрима.

Рекомендации по выбору кодека:

  • x264 — это кодек, использующий процессор (CPU) для обработки видео. Его стоит использовать, если у вас мощный процессор, а видеокарта не настолько производительна.
  • NVENC — это кодек от Nvidia, использующий вашу видеокарту (GPU). Если у вас современная видеокарта, NVENC — лучший выбор, так как он снижает нагрузку на процессор.

Настройка битрейта:

  • Для 1080p/60fps — рекомендуется битрейт от 4500 до 6000 kbps.
  • Для 720p/60fps — битрейт от 3000 до 4500 kbps.
  • Для 480p/30fps — битрейт от 1500 до 2500 kbps.

Совет: Если у вас медленный интернет, уменьшите разрешение стрима (например, до 720p) и снизьте битрейт для обеспечения стабильного потока.

2. Снижение нагрузки на процессор (CPU)

OBS может потреблять много ресурсов процессора, особенно при использовании x264 кодека. Чтобы снизить нагрузку на процессор:

Уменьшите качество кодирования:

  • Зайдите в НастройкиВыводКодирование и измените Предустановку кодирования (x264). По умолчанию она может быть установлена на «Very Fast», но вы можете уменьшить ее до «Superfast» или «Ultrafast». Это снизит качество, но значительно уменьшит нагрузку на процессор.

Используйте аппаратное ускорение:

  • Если у вас видеокарта от Nvidia, переключитесь на NVENC (как описано выше). Это освободит процессор, переложив основную работу на видеокарту.

3. Настройка FPS и разрешения

Чтобы стрим был плавным, важно правильно настроить кадры в секунду (FPS) и разрешение видео.

Выбор правильного разрешения:

  • В НастройкахВидео можно выбрать базовое и выходное разрешение. Если у вас слабый компьютер, рекомендуется использовать 720p вместо 1080p для снижения нагрузки.

Настройка FPS:

  • Оптимальное значение для большинства стримов — это 30 FPS. Если у вас мощное оборудование, можно использовать 60 FPS, но это значительно увеличит нагрузку на систему.
  • Если вы замечаете, что стрим начинает лагать, уменьшите частоту кадров до 30 FPS.

4. Настройки буфера и режимов потоковой передачи

Настройка буфера потока:

  • В разделе Вывод OBS имеет опцию «Контроллер скорости». Установите CBR (постоянный битрейт) для стабильного потока, который помогает избежать резких скачков качества.
  • Для параметра Буфер предвыхода установите размер, подходящий для вашего интернет-соединения. Для медленного интернета используйте меньший буфер, чтобы избежать задержек.

Ограничение пропускной способности:

  • Убедитесь, что другие программы или устройства в сети не загружают ваш интернет-канал во время стрима. Ограничьте использование Wi-Fi на других устройствах или настройте приоритет для OBS через ваш роутер.

5. Уменьшение загрузки видеокарты (GPU)

Если вы используете кодек NVENC, важно не перегружать видеокарту. Высокая нагрузка на GPU может вызвать сбои в стриме или записи.

Как снизить нагрузку на видеокарту:

  • Уменьшите количество источников в сценах. Например, отключите ненужные анимации или сложные эффекты, такие как хромакей (удаление фона), которые могут потреблять ресурсы GPU.
  • Если у вас несколько сцен с активными источниками, перемещайте между ними только необходимые. Отключенные сцены также могут нагружать видеокарту.
  • Используйте предустановленные низкие настройки в играх или отключите дополнительные графические эффекты (тени, отражения), чтобы снизить нагрузку на систему.

6. Использование сцен и источников с умом

Количество активных сцен и источников также влияет на производительность OBS. Вот несколько рекомендаций:

  • Отключите неиспользуемые источники: Источники (например, окна браузеров или захват экрана) продолжают потреблять ресурсы, даже если они неактивны. Отключите их или удалите, когда они не нужны.
  • Оптимизируйте использование переходов и эффектов: Сложные переходы между сценами и анимации могут нагружать систему. Если у вас слабое оборудование, используйте простые переходы, такие как затухание.
  • Фильтры: Фильтры на источниках, такие как цветокоррекция, размытие или хромакей, могут значительно увеличить нагрузку на CPU и GPU. Используйте их только при необходимости и старайтесь минимизировать количество таких эффектов.

7. Оптимизация аудио

Аудио также может потреблять значительные ресурсы. Вот несколько способов оптимизации:

  • Частота дискретизации: В разделе Аудио убедитесь, что частота дискретизации настроена на 44.1 kHz, так как более высокая частота (48 kHz) может увеличить нагрузку на процессор.
  • Аудиоисточники: Ограничьте количество активных аудиоисточников. Например, если у вас несколько микрофонов или звуковых дорожек, убедитесь, что они все действительно нужны.
  • Аудио фильтры: Использование нескольких фильтров на микрофоне или аудиоустройствах может нагрузить процессор. Сведите фильтры к минимуму и убедитесь, что они настроены правильно.

8. Регулярные обновления драйверов и OBS

Одним из ключевых факторов для стабильной работы OBS является актуальность драйверов видеокарты и самой программы OBS. Следите за тем, чтобы:

  • Драйвера видеокарты: Всегда обновляйте драйвера вашей видеокарты до последних версий, так как они могут улучшить совместимость с OBS.
  • Обновления OBS: Новые версии OBS содержат исправления багов и улучшения производительности. Убедитесь, что используете последнюю версию программы.

9. Использование SSD для хранения видео

Если вы записываете видео на жесткий диск, подумайте о переходе на SSD. Он позволяет быстрее сохранять большие файлы, снижая вероятность прерывания записи из-за задержек записи данных на диск.

10. Проверка ресурсов системы

Для мониторинга производительности системы и OBS используйте встроенные инструменты:

  • Производительность OBS: Нажмите на кнопку Статус в правом нижнем углу OBS, чтобы отслеживать нагрузку на процессор, пропуск кадров и битрейт.
  • Диспетчер задач Windows: Запустите диспетчер задач и следите за загрузкой процессора, видеокарты и памяти. Если OBS использует слишком много ресурсов, попробуйте отключить ненужные приложения и фоновое ПО.

Заключение

Правильная оптимизация OBS поможет вам добиться отличного качества стрима или записи, независимо от вашего оборудования. Начните с базовых настроек кодека, битрейта и FPS, а затем проанализируйте другие аспекты производительности, такие как использование источников и сцены, аудио и видео настройки. Регулярно обновляйте драйверы и следите за состоянием вашего оборудования, чтобы ваши трансляции всегда были на высоте.

Мои ПОДПИСЧИКИ видят скрытые статьи и подборки.

Понравилось ? Подпишись и увидишь скрытые Дзеном подборки

.

.

.👍